Fix the newsletter confirmation email From on multi-store env

Description (*)

Bug: the newsletter subscription confirmation email has the wrong email in From field
if the customer is assigned to a non-default store and subscribed/unsubscribed via admin panel

Related Pull Requests

Fixed Issues (if relevant)

I didn't find the existing issue

Manual testing scenarios (*)

  1. In admin panel of multi-store Magento, open some customer that assigned to non-default store
  2. Go to "Newsletter" tab
  3. Select (or unelect if it's selected already) the "Subscribed to Newsletter" checkbox and save the customer

Expected:
The customer receives an email with a store-specific email in From header

Actual:
The customer receives an email with default email in From header
